Meter provers and flow proving components provide a known traceable volume to simulate actual operating conditions to test and verify the performance of flow meters and transfer meters. Learn More

Junction <B>Field</B>-Effect Transistors (JFET)
Junction Field-Effect Transistors (JFET) - (61 companies)

Junction field-effect transistors (JFET) consist of a semiconductor channel in which the width and the conductivity of the channel is controlled by the space-charge region associated with the p-n region. Search by Specification | Learn More

Electromagnets
Electromagnets - (89 companies)

Electromagnets use electric current to generate a magnetic field which can be turned on or off as needed. They are made from a softer iron which quickly dissipates the induced magnetism after the current is switched off. Search by Specification | Learn More

Metal-oxide Semiconductor FET (MOSFET)
Metal-oxide Semiconductor FET (MOSFET) - (120 companies)

Metal-oxide semiconductor field-effect transistors (MOSFETs) are electronic switching devices with a conducting channel as the output. An electrode called a gate controls the width of the channel and determines how well the MOSFET conducts Search by Specification | Learn More
